Abstract

Circadian dynamics may vary significantly across different organs and tissues.

  • The plant circadian clock generates 24-hour rhythms in gene expression.
  • Evidence suggests spatial variation in the regulation of the circadian clock.
  • Differences in sensitivity to environmental cues may influence clock timing.
  • Local cellular rhythms may be coordinated to maintain overall timing in the organism.
  • Spatial regulation of the clock could play a role in controlling various developmental processes.
